3 notorious pushers nabbed in Koronadal drug busts

GENERAL SANTOS CITY — Anti-drug operatives arrested three notorious pushers in separate buy-bust operations on Thursday afternoon in nearby Koronadal City.

Kath Abad, public information officer of the Philippine Drug Enforcement Agency (PDEA)-Region 12, identified the suspects as Ariel Chiva, 44, Aldrin Camposano, 30, and, Romeo Morte, 34, all residents of Koronadal City.

She said their operatives, who were under the direct supervision of PDEA-12 acting director Valente Cariño, initially staged a buy-bust targeting Chiva at around 1 p.m. near the corner of Odi and Morrow Streets in Barangay Zone 2.

The suspect, who was included in the city’s drug watchlist, was nabbed after selling a sachet of suspected metamphetamine hydrochloride or shabu to a PDEA-12 agent who posed as a buyer, she said.

Abad said PDEA-12 agents also arrested Camposano, Chiva’s alleged cohort, who yielded two sachets of suspected shabu weighing about 0.5 gram, with an estimated market value of P2,500.
At around 1:30 p.m., she said another buy-bust was launched against Morte at a portion of Barangay Zone 1.

“Morte was the supplier of shabu peddled by Chiva and Camposano,” she said in a statement.

Seized from the suspect’s possession was a sachet of suspected shabu weighing about two grams valued at around P10,000, she said.

The three suspects, who are currently detained at the PDEA-12 headquarters, would be charged with violation of Sections 5 and 11 or sale and possession of dangerous drugs, under Article II of Republic Act 9165 or the the Comprehensive Dangerous Drugs Act of 2002. (PNA)
